After exiting, you can edit the properties file in any basic text editor, such as Windows Notepad with Word Wrap turned off. If you do not exit SageTV first, any changes will be overwritten the next time SageTV exits and the new settings will never be used. See Exiting SageTV for exiting the UI portion and Controlling SageTV’s Service Mode Options for stopping the service. To change any of the settings in the properties file, you must first exit the service, SageTV, or SageTVClient completely do not just put it to sleep. We recommend saving a copy of your existing properties file before editing it. Some of the properties file settings correspond to settings made within SageTV. Notes: The clients folder may not exist after installing SageTV it is automatically created when The Media Extender and Placeshifter clients use properties files located in the clients directory, found in your SageTV installation directory. When not using Service Mode, SageTV uses only Sage.properties. When using SageTV in Service Mode, the service will use Sage.properties while the UI will get its settings from SageClient.properties.
